Baltimore kicker Billy Cundiff shanked a 32-yard field goal that would have tied the game at 23. Instead, New England advances to the Super Bowl.
In Baltimore’s 23-20 loss there were several plays that were the difference in the game. Lee Evans’ non-catch in the end zone should have been reviewed.
The defense held Tom Brady to 239 yards, no touchdowns and two interceptions.
Joe Flacco protected the ball until an interception late in the fourth quarter. Even so, he had one of his better days. He threw for 306 yards to go along with two touchdowns.
